30720065930207370 is an even composite number. It is composed of five distinct prime numbers multiplied together. It has a total of sixty-four divisors.

Prime factorization of 30720065930207370:

2 × 33 × 5 × 1709 × 66575788159

(2 × 3 × 3 × 3 × 5 × 1709 × 66575788159)
